Here’s what we believe – and what you can expect from us.
Health is a journey. Wellness looks different for everyone – and it takes effort. But that effort is worth it.
Everyone deserves the opportunity to thrive. Many factors – identities, cultures, finances, experiences – shape health. We’re here to create welcoming spaces and conversations that support you.
Health goals vary by individual. We’ll support what’s already working for you and share new ideas to explore.
Community matters. Your environment influences your health. That’s why we focus on systems and surroundings, not just individual choices.
Everything is connected. Stress, sleep, relationships, substance use – it’s all intertwined. We take a holistic approach.
Your health supports your success. Healthy students learn better, focus longer, and enjoy college more. That’s why we’re here.
Science and research help. We rely on research-based strategies to help you make informed choices.
- Health comes in every size. Wellness isn’t about what you look like – it’s about how you live and feel.
- Sexuality is normal and healthy. We provide honest and easy-to-understand sexual health information and services.
- We can prevent violence together. We help Tar Heels understand the root causes of violence, and how to build a safer, more respectful campus.
